In an interview with EW, Singer gives the lowdown on his involvement with the upcoming sequel X-Men: Apocalypse, his hand are in pretty much everything and I am sure that it is only a matter of time before he is hired to direct the film.

Singer on his involvement thus far…

“I’m co-writing the story and I’m producing it,” says the director. “I’m negotiating to direct. We’re in the process. We’re trying to figure it out, schedules. My desire would be to direct it.”

Will DOFP have an after-credits scene leading to Apocalypse…

“I’m still deciding that,” he says. “Something that happens in this movie causes what’s going to happen in that movie.”

What will Apocalypse be about…

 “It will also address historical mutant-cy, meaning the deep past, mutant origins and things like that. It’s something that’s always intrigued me when we think about our Gods and our history and miracles and powers.”

In other X-Men movie news we have a new mutant on board for Days of Future Past and that will be Toad. Toad has not been in an X-Men film since his introduction in the first X-Men film where he was played by Ray Park (The Phantom Menace). This time around we will be seeing a younger version of the character played by Evan Jonigkeit (Calendar Girl). X-Men: Days of Future Past hits theaters on May 23, 2014, the anticipated film stars Patrick Stewart, Ian McKellen, Hugh Jackman, Michael Fassbender, James McAvoy, Jennifer Lawrence, Halley Berry, Nicholas Hoult, Ellen Page, Shawn Ashmore, Peter Dinklage, Omar Sy, Daniel Cudmore, Fan Bingbing, Boo Boo Stewart, Adan Canto, Evan Peters, Josh Helman and Lucas Till. X-Men: Apocalypse is due out in 2016!
